A2AMCP - Agent-to-Agent Model Context Protocol
Enabling Seamless Multi-Agent Collaboration for AI-Powered Development
A2AMCP brings Google's Agent-to-Agent (A2A) communication concepts to the Model Context Protocol (MCP) ecosystem, enabling AI agents to communicate, coordinate, and collaborate in real-time while working on parallel development tasks.
Originally created for SplitMind, A2AMCP solves the critical problem of isolated AI agents working on the same codebase without awareness of each other's changes.

🎯 What Problem Does A2AMCP Solve?
When multiple AI agents work on the same codebase:
- Without A2AMCP: Agents create conflicting code, duplicate efforts, and cause merge conflicts
- With A2AMCP: Agents coordinate, share interfaces, prevent conflicts, and work as a team
Generic Use Cases Beyond SplitMind
A2AMCP can coordinate any multi-agent scenario:
- Microservices: Different agents building separate services
- Full-Stack Apps: Frontend and backend agents collaborating
- Documentation: Multiple agents creating interconnected docs
- Testing: Test writers coordinating with feature developers
- Refactoring: Agents working on different modules simultaneously

🔍 How It Differs from A2A
While inspired by Google's A2A protocol, A2AMCP makes specific design choices for AI code development:
| Feature | Google A2A | A2AMCP |
|---|---|---|
| Protocol | HTTP-based | MCP tools |
| State | Stateless | Redis persistence |
| Focus | Generic tasks | Code development |
| Deployment | Per-agent servers | Single shared server |

🛠️ Troubleshooting
Agents can't see mcp__splitmind-a2amcp__ tools
- Restart Claude Desktop - MCP connections are established at startup
- Verify server is running:
docker ps | grep splitmind - Check health endpoint:
curl http://localhost:5050/health - Run verification script:
python verify_mcp.py - Check configuration: Ensure
~/Library/Application Support/Claude/claude_desktop_config.jsoncontains the A2AMCP server configuration
Common Issues
- "Tool 'X' not yet implemented" - Fixed in latest version, pull latest changes
- Connection failed - Ensure Docker is running and ports 5050/6379 are free
- Redis connection errors - Wait for Redis to be ready (takes ~5-10 seconds on startup)
